Remote Live Service Product Manager - Netflix Games

Remote Full-time
Join Our Team and Shape the Future of Gaming on Netflix!
We're seeking an exceptional Live Service Product Manager to join our Netflix Games team, where you'll play a key role in delivering the next generation of video games to a global audience. As a member of our central live service team, you'll help define our long-term growth strategy for Netflix Games and develop the tactics, best practices, and opportunities that will drive our success.
In this role, you'll be responsible for providing product insights to game teams, conducting competitive benchmarks, and measuring the value of games content within the broader context of the Netflix service. You'll work closely with cross-functional teams across Netflix, including Game Studio Product Management, Games Strategy, and Analysis, Data Science & Engineering, Platform Product, Central Tech, and game developers.
Our goal is to create a world-class gaming experience that delights our subscribers and sets us apart from the competition. We're looking for a talented individual who is passionate about gaming, has a deep understanding of the competitive market, and can develop high-quality metrics to evaluate game and portfolio performance on a global subscription service.
Key Responsibilities:

Deliver deep competitive analysis of game designs and live service programs that drive exceptional, long-term player engagement.
Provide compelling insights drawn from games across the Netflix portfolio and the broader industry, including personal games and competing subscription offerings.
Develop a metric and analytical framework for the Netflix game service to measure the value of game content and engagement.
Partner with internal studios to provide strategic insights and analysis to guide product positioning.
Collaborate with game teams on benchmarking and forecasting for our future slate of upcoming games.

Requirements:

2+ years of experience in product management in gaming.
High level of competency with forecasting and financial modeling.
Experience conducting deep-dive evaluations and teardowns of games.
Ability to make confident, well-reasoned decisions with the flexibility to adjust quickly based on a combination of knowing the live service business inside and out and your intuition.
Passion for gaming (e.g., you're excited by playing multiple games per week).

Bonus Points:

Strong experience with quantitative analysis, including the ability to model game parameters using Excel, SQL, and business intelligence tools like Tableau.
High level of familiarity with publishers and games developed from APAC.
Excellent experience in game design for retention optimization, with deep knowledge of economy and monetization design.
MBA a plus.
